KENDALL <br />EXECUTIVE DIRECTOR <br />TAX ABATEMENT REPORT <br />TO: SOUTH BEND COMMON COUNCIL <br />FROM: SHARON TERRELL~ <br />SUBJECT: RESIDENTIAL REAL PROPERTY TAX ABATEMENT PETITION FOR: <br />JILL R. BODENSTEINER <br />DATE: November 30, 2006 <br />On November 27, 2006, a petition for residential tax abatement consideration for real property located at <br />920 St. Peter Street was filed with the City Clerk by Jill R. Bodensteiner. Pursuant to Chapter 2, Article 6, <br />Section 2-77.1 of the Municipal Code of the City of South Bend, this petition was referred to the <br />Department of Community and Economic Development for purposes of investigation and preparation of a <br />report determining whether the area qualifies as a Residentially Distressed Area pursuant to I.C.6-1.1-12.1 <br />and whether all zoning requirements have been met. <br />The Department of Community and Economic Development has reviewed the petition (a copy of which is <br />attached), investigated the area, and makes the following report. <br />PROJECT DESCRIPTION <br />Jill R. Bodensteiner intends to construct a 2,000 square foot, single-family, owner-occupied home. The <br />home will be 1 '/z stories and built in the bungalow style. Rooms designated for the 1S` floor will be the <br />living room, dining room, kitchen, master bedroom and bath, study, mudroom, and an additional <br />bathroom. The 2"d floor of the new construction will contain two bedrooms and a bathroom. There will be <br />a finished basement with recreation space and an attached two-car garage. The price of the home will be <br />$300,000. Total taxes to be abated during the (5) five-year abatement period is estimated at $10,262. <br />Total taxes to be paid during the (5) five-year abatement period is estimated at $20,847. <br />COMMUNITY DEVELOPMENT ECONOMIC DEVELOPMENT FINANCIAL AC PROGRAM <br />PAMELA C.
